The highway was much of an existences since 1955 and only open during the summer months as it is very dangerous even for snowmobiles in the winter due to lack of shelter.

also known as Yukon Highway 9

Alaska's portion of the high way is short and apparently not numbered.

Our truck and trailer was having a hard time climbing this Top of the World highway, thought we weren't going to make it in time to cross the border. As it closed at 8pm, and reopens at 8am and only in summer. 

 There is an hour difference in standard timezones at this border.

In the US, this border crossing is one of the few jointly-built single building customs ports of entry.

The Border known as Little Gold Creek in Canada (or Poker Creek).
